Background
The aluminum plate is a rectangular plate rolled and processed by an aluminum ingot and is divided into a pure aluminum plate, an alloy aluminum plate, a thin aluminum plate, a medium-thickness aluminum plate and a pattern aluminum plate.
At present, the aluminum plate is coated with oil through manual operation in the production process of the aluminum plate, so that the efficiency is low, the surface of the aluminum plate is coated with the oil unevenly, the oil is wasted, and the oil feeder for automatically coating the surface of the aluminum plate is provided for solving the problems.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-2, an oiling machine for automatically coating oil on a surface comprises a machine table 1, a support frame 2 is fixedly installed at the top of the machine table 1, a graduated scale is fixedly installed on the front surface of the support frame 2, a connecting plate 4 is matched with the graduated scale, fixing bolts 3 are respectively in threaded connection with the front surface and the back surface of the support frame 2, the connecting plate 4 attached to the support frame 2 is sleeved on the outer side wall of each fixing bolt 3, an oil tank 5 located inside the support frame 2 is fixedly installed between the two connecting plates 4, an oil outlet 6 is formed in the bottom of the oil tank 5, a baffle 7 is movably installed inside the oil outlet 6, the oil outlet 6 is in a circular ring shape, the baffle 7 is in a circular arc shape, the circular arc of the baffle 7 is equal to one third of the circular arc of the oil outlet 6, a top plate 8 is fixedly installed at one end of, the top plate 8 is matched with the upper coating roller 11 and the convex block 14, the elastic soft connecting rod 9 is fixedly arranged between the top plate 8 and the oil tank 5, the front surface and the back surface of the support frame 2 are respectively provided with a mounting hole 10, the upper coating roller 11 is movably arranged between the two mounting holes 10, the outer side wall of the middle shaft of the upper coating roller 11 is sleeved with two turntables 12, the reset spring 13 is fixedly arranged between the turntables 12 and the mounting holes 10, the outer side wall of the upper coating roller 11 is fixedly provided with the convex block 14, the top of the machine table 1 is provided with an oil groove 15, the inner part of the oil groove 15 is movably provided with a lower coating roller 16, the lower coating roller 16 and the upper coating roller 11 are positioned on the same vertical line, the lower coating roller 16 is matched with the upper coating roller 11, the front surface of the machine table 1 is fixedly provided with a motor 17, the top of the machine table 1 is movably provided with two driving rollers 18, the, the top ends of the driving roller 18, the auxiliary roller 19 and the lower coating roller 16 are positioned on the same horizontal plane, a caterpillar band 20 is connected between the motor 17 and the two driving rollers 18 in a transmission way, by arranging the machine table 1, firstly, oil is coated on the outer surfaces of the upper coating roller 11 and the lower coating roller 16, then, an aluminum plate is placed above the auxiliary roller 19 and the driving rollers 18, the motor 17 is started to drive the caterpillar band 20 to rotate, the driving rollers 18 are driven to push the aluminum plate towards the direction of the support frame 2, after the aluminum plate is contacted with the upper coating roller 11 and the lower coating roller 16, the aluminum plate is coated, under the action of relative friction force, the upper coating roller 11 and the lower coating roller 16 move relatively, the surface of the lower coating roller 16 contacted with the aluminum plate is coated with the oil again through the oil in the oil groove 15, and when the upper coating roller 11 drives the lug 14 to abut against the top plate 8, under the action of external continuous, the oil outlet 6 is opened, the oil drops onto the upper coating roller 11 from the oil outlet 6, the bump 14 is separated from the top plate 8, the oil outlet 6 is blocked by the baffle 7 again under the reset of the elastic soft connecting rod 9, in the process that the bump 14 moves to the lowest point, the upper coating roller 11 is jacked up by the bump 14 to jack the top plate 8, the oil drops onto the upper coating roller 11, the fixed-length coating for the aluminum plate is realized, and the waste of the oil is avoided.
